创建与删除逻辑卷

Red Hat Enterprise LinuxBeginner
立即练习

介绍

在本挑战中,你将学习如何在 Linux 系统上创建和删除逻辑卷。逻辑卷是逻辑卷管理(LVM)的核心组件,它为系统存储管理提供了极高的灵活性。通过完成本次挑战,你将获得配置 LVM 本地存储的实战经验。

这是一个「挑战」项目,它与「引导实验」不同,你需要尝试独立完成挑战任务,而不是按照实验步骤一步步学习。挑战通常具有一定的难度。如果你觉得困难,可以与 Labby 讨论或查看解决方案。历史数据显示,这是一个 初学者 级别的挑战,通过率为 96%。它在学习者中获得了 100% 的好评率。

创建逻辑卷

在这一步中,你将完成一套完整的 LVM 配置。这包括初始化用于 LVM 的物理磁盘、创建用于汇聚存储资源的卷组,然后从该资源池中划分出逻辑卷。

任务

  • /dev/vdb 设备上创建一个新的物理卷(PV)。
  • 使用你创建的物理卷创建一个名为 vg1 的新卷组(VG)。
  • vg1 卷组中创建两个名为 lv1lv2 的逻辑卷(LV),每个逻辑卷的大小为 500 MB。

要求

  • 所有操作应在 /home/labex 目录或其子目录中进行。
  • 分别使用 pvcreatevgcreatelvcreate 命令来创建物理卷、卷组和逻辑卷。
  • 物理卷、卷组和逻辑卷的名称必须符合任务要求。
  • 每个逻辑卷的大小必须为 500 MB。

示例

成功完成所有任务后,你可以通过运行 sudo lvs 命令来验证你的工作。输出结果应与下方类似,显示在 vg1 卷组中新创建的两个逻辑卷 lv1lv2,且每个的大小均为 500.00m

  LV   VG   Attr       LSize   Pool Origin Data%  Meta%  Move Log Cpy%Sync Convert
  lv1  vg1  -wi-a----  500.00m
  lv2  vg1  -wi-a----  500.00m
✨ 查看解决方案并练习

删除逻辑卷

既然你已经学会了创建逻辑卷,下一步就是学习如何移除它们。当不再需要某些存储空间时,这是一项常见的管理任务。你将移除在上一步中创建的逻辑卷。

任务

  • vg1 卷组中删除逻辑卷 lv1
  • vg1 卷组中删除逻辑卷 lv2

要求

  • 所有操作应在 /home/labex 目录或其子目录中进行。
  • 使用 lvremove 命令删除逻辑卷。
  • 待删除的逻辑卷名称必须符合任务要求。

示例

删除逻辑卷后,运行 sudo lvs 命令应该没有任何输出,或者至少不再显示 lv1lv2。这表明逻辑卷已成功从 vg1 卷组中移除。

✨ 查看解决方案并练习

总结

在本挑战中,你学习了如何在 Linux 系统上使用逻辑卷管理(LVM)创建和删除逻辑卷。你先后创建了物理卷、卷组和两个逻辑卷,随后又将这两个逻辑卷删除。这些实践经验将帮助你理解使用 LVM 管理存储的流程,这是获取 RHCSA 认证的一项关键技能。